Along the banks of the Seine, a bar sits quietly, its rustic charm attracting locals and wanderers alike. As the sun sets, the ambiance shifts, and the establishment becomes a stage for a tapestry of intriguing characters. Georges Simenon masterfully crafts a narrative that delves into the intertwining lives of the patrons, each with their own stories, secrets, and struggles. The bar transforms into a sanctuary, a place where laughter mingles with sorrow, and the hum of conversation masks the deeper undercurrents of longing and regret.

Through the lens of this humble bar, themes of human connection and isolation are explored with poignant depth. Simenon paints vivid portraits of relationships that dance between camaraderie and rivalry, highlighting the complexity of human emotions.

The Seine, flowing silently nearby, becomes a metaphor for the passage of time—the memories that linger just beneath the surface. As night falls, the bar's allure deepens, drawing in those seeking refuge or a fleeting moment of joy. This setting becomes a microcosm of life itself, with its unexpected twists and turns.

In this rich tapestry, Simenon's keen observations and evocative prose guide readers through a world where tensions simmer and lives intertwine, beckoning them to reflect on the nature of love, hope, and the search for belonging amidst the chaos of existence.
